Anti-FBPase1 | Fructose-1,6-bisphosphatase 1, chloroplastic (chloroplastic marker in photosynthetic tissues)
- Background: FBPase1(Fructose-1,6-bisphosphatase 1, chloroplastic (chloroplastic marker in photosynthetic tissues) involved in carbohydrate biosynthesis.Alternative names: D-fructose-1,6-bisphosphate 1-phosphohydrolase, HCEF1 (High Cyclic Electron Flow 1).
- CAS Number: 9007-83-4
- Host: Rabbit
- Reactivity: Arabidopsis thaliana
- Not reactive in: No confirmed exceptions from predicted reactivity are currently known
- Immunogen: KLH-conjugated peptide derived from Arabidopsis thaliana FBPase1 (chloroplastic), UniProt:P25851-1, TAIR:AT3G54050
- Clonality: Polyclonal
- Applications: Western blot (WB)
- Dilution: 1 : 50 000 (WB)
- Purity: Immunogen affinity purified serum in PBS pH 7.4.
- Format: Lyophilized
- Reconstitution: For reconstitution add 50 µl, of sterile water
- Molecular Weight: 45 | 48 kDa
